A retired senior commissioner of the Federal Police was involved in a bloody episode this Tuesday in Villa Domínico, Avellaneda, in an alleged robbery attempt.
The former police officer was approached by two young people while he was driving his gray Peugeot 408 car, at the intersection of Arredondo and Sarmiento streets.
From inside the vehicle,
he shot several times
and killed one of them, 20 years old.
According to his testimony, the criminals approached the vehicle carrying weapons and threatened him.
In response, the retired commissioner pulled out his
personal weapon
, a 9-millimeter Taurus PT 92 pistol, and fired at least five shots.
One of the thieves was
seriously injured in the head
and fell on the spot, while his accomplice managed to escape to a nearby settlement.
Everything was recorded by a security camera that pointed exactly at that corner of the Avellaneda district.
One of the attackers - the one who would later be seriously injured - can be seen quickly approaching the retired commissioner's car.
The driver braked suddenly and, after a second, began pulling from behind the Peugeot's windshield.
The death of the injured young man was confirmed by the authorities a few minutes later.
The episode occurred this Tuesday on Arredondo Avenue, between Sarmiento and Antole France, in the South of the Conurbano.
The victim was identified as BF, 20 years old, who had a history of various crimes in the area.
The investigation of the case is being carried out by the Prosecutor's Office No. 1 of Avellaneda, under the heading of "attempted robbery and homicide", while the 6th Police Station investigates what happened.
